PCU travel nurses are responsible for monitoring patients' cardiac activity, interpreting telemetry data, and providing specialized care. They collaborate with healthcare teams to develop appropriate treatment plans and ensure patient safety.
PCU travel nurses may need certifications such as Basic Life Support (BLS) and Advanced Cardiovascular Life Support (ACLS) depending on the employer's requirements.
PCU travel nurses typically need a minimum of an Associate's Degree in Nursing (ADN). Some employers may prefer or require a Bachelor of Science in Nursing (BSN).

To work PCU travel nurse jobs in Washington, you must hold an active RN license. Washington is not currently part of the Nurse Licensure Compact (NLC), so out-of-state nurses must apply for licensure by endorsement to work in Washington.
Website: https://nursing.wa.gov/
Phone: 360.236.4703
License by Exam: $135 (+$200 exam fee)
License by Endorsement: $135
Renewal: $135
Temporary License: $20 Background Check/Fingerprinting: $49.25
Processing Time: 3 – 4 weeks
Valid for: 2 years
Renewal Schedule: by your birthday every two years
Nurse Licensure Compact: No
Nursys: Yes
CEU Requirements: CEU Requirements: 30 hours every 2 years, +15 hours in pharmacology if you have prescriptive authority
